One of the so-called “godfathers” of Artificial Intelligence (AI) has said he would have prioritised safety over usefulness had he realised the pace at which it would evolve. Prof Yoshua Bengio told the media that he felt “lost” over his life’s work. The computer scientist’s comments come after experts in AI said it could lead to the extinction of humanity.
